We, Cunlaghfadda Green Energy Limited, intend to apply for a ten-year planning permission for development in the townlands of Knockroe, Cunlaghfadda, Harefield, Cloonbaul and Knockaunakill, County Mayo. The development will comprise the provision of a renewable energy development consisting of the following: i. 7 no. wind turbines with a top of foundation to blade tip height of 160 metres; a rotor blade diameter of 136 metres; and hub height of 92 metres,1 no. meteorological mast with a height of 92 metres and subsequent decommissioning of the wind turbines and meteorological mast following a thirty five-year operational life from the date of full commissioning of the wind turbines; ii. Turbine and meteorological mast foundations and associated temporary and permanent hard-standing areas; iii. All associated underground electrical and communications cabling and subsequent decommissioning of all underground cabling within the site connecting the turbines to a proposed 110kV substation following a thirty five year operational life from the date of full commissioning of the wind turbines; iv. 1 no. temporary construction compound; v. Upgrade and widening of existing internal tracks and provision of new permanent and temporary site access tracks and all associated site drainage; vi. Upgrade and temporary road widening works along the L15053 and provision of 1 no. passing bay; vii. 1 no. new temporary site entrance off the L1505 in the townland of Knockroe to accommodate the delivery of abnormal loads and construction phase traffic; viii. 1 no. new permanent site entrance in the townlands of Cunlaghfadda and Cloonbaul; ix. 1 no. borrow pit; x. 10 no. peat and spoil management areas; xi. 2 no. temporary security cabins; xii. Tree felling and vegetation removal; xiii. Biodiversity enhancement areas; xiv. Site drainage; xv. Site fencing, gates and signage; and xvi. All related site works above and below ground and all ancillary development.

EirGrid PLC, with the consent and approval of the Electricity Supply Board (ESB), intends to apply for permission for works to uprate the existing Castlebar - Dalton 110 kV overhead line (OHL). The proposed development will take place within the following townlands: Liscromwell Carrowkeel Brees Breandrum or Windsor Prison South Facefield Aghalusky Drumnaslooeen Mossbrook Cloontybaunan Ballinagran Ballynastangford Lower Derrynamraher Rathredmond Birchfield Cappavicar South Dooros Garrywadreen Keelkill Drumadoon Drumneen Ballinvoash Legaun Ballynastangford Upper Gneeve Ballymacloughlin Drumneen (Prendergast) Lisnaran Ballyrourke Ballynew Drumcorrabaun Pollavaddy Eskerlevally Kilmacrade Moat Drumneen South Burris Garhawnagh Castlegar Barrackland Carrowgarve Crantahar Rinnahulty Knocknamoghalaun Drumkeen Carrowmore Rathduff Clare Derreen Heathlawn Kilbeg-Malone Prison North Coolaghbaun The Castlebar - Dalton 110 kV circuit is 27.8 km in length and runs between the existing Castlebar 110 kV substation in the townland of Aghalusky in central County Mayo, to Dalton 110 kV substation located in the townland of Clare, eastern County Mayo. The OHL has a total of 144no. supporting structures. The proposed development will comprise: ? the replacement (“restringing”) of the existing OHL circuit conductor wires with a new higher capacity conductor between Castlebar 110 kV and the Dalton 110 kV substations; ? the replacement of end mast in-situ at 1no. location, with a similar structure; ? the replacement of angle masts in-situ at 6no. locations, with similar structures; ? the strengthening of tower foundations at 4no. locations; ? the strengthening of towers (i.e., member replacement) at 10no. locations; ? the painting of towers at 10no. locations; ? the replacement of tower bolts at 3no. locations; ? the replacement of polesets at 48no. locations, with similar structures. The change in structures will result in standardised heights from 16 m to 24 m along the circuit.
